Big Boi - Sir Lucious Left Foot...The Son of Chico Dusty
01 Feel Me (Intro)
02 Daddy Fat Sax
03 Turns Me On [ft. Sleepy Brown & Joi]
04 Follow Us [ft. Vonnegutt]
05 Shutterbugg [ft. Cutty]
06 General Patton
07 Tangerine [ft. T.I. & Khujo Goodie]
08 You Ain't No DJ [ft. Yelawolf]
09 Hustle Blood [ft. Jamie Foxx]
10 Be Still [ft. Janelle Monáe]
11 Fo Yo Sorrows [ft. George Clinton, Too $hort & Sam Chris]
12 Night Night [ft. B.o.B & Joi]
13 Shine Blockas [ft. Gucci Mane]
14 The Train Pt. 2 (Sir Lucious Left Foot Saves the Day) [ft. Sam Chris]
15 Back Up Plan
